20-year-old actor Tom Holland shared a set photo of himself as Spider-Man in a dark alleyway. He went to thank "Spider-Man: Homecoming" stunt coordinator George J. Cottle in the caption.

Holland is currently busy filming the upcoming "Spider-Man" reboot under Marvel and Sony's joint initiative. The character made its debut in "Captain America: Civil War" and has since got thumbs up for the way he portrayed teenage hero, Peter Parker.

Holland's background in dance and gymnastics helped him get the coveted role, Screen Rant reported. Apparently during the audition, a script given to Spidey hopefuls says that "Spider-Man flips in and lands." Holland caught the attention of "Civil War" director Joe Russo who went to give him the go-signal to do it. Holland went for it and the rest is now history.

In an interview, Joe said that while there are hired stunt doubles for dangerous action shots, Holland's athleticism is still vital to the role.

"As important as it is to capture the essence of the character on an emotional level, there's an incredible physicality to these characters. If he can do that, that's a whole other asset that he's bringing, a whole other dimension that he's bringing to the part," he told Entertainment Weekly.

Holland has kept the fans updated with his "Spider-Man: Homecoming" set photos and acrobatic video posts in social media. So far, there have been a few details about the movie were leaked online but none have been officially confirmed by Marvel save for Zendaya's role as Mary Jane Watson.

"Spider-Man: Homecoming" opens on July 7, 2017.
